acm-header
Sign In

Communications of the ACM

Careers


Featured Job
bg-corner

Harvard's Popular Online Computer Class Will Rely on AI for Help
From ACM Careers

Harvard's Popular Online Computer Class Will Rely on AI for Help

The world's most popular online learning course, Harvard's CS50, plans to use artificial intelligence to grade assignments, teach coding, and personalize learning...

The Impact of Generative AI on Software Team Productivity Is...Complicated
From ACM Careers

The Impact of Generative AI on Software Team Productivity Is...Complicated

Generative AI means faster coding, but also more code to manage, security vulnerabilities, and higher business expectations.

They Plugged GPT-4 Into Minecraft – and Unearthed New Potential for AI
From ACM Careers

They Plugged GPT-4 Into Minecraft – and Unearthed New Potential for AI

AI researcher Linxi "Jim" Fan and colleagues at chipmaker Nvidia devised a way to set the powerful language model GPT-4 loose inside Minecraft, turning the video...

AI Means Everyone Can Now Be A Programmer, Nvidia Chief Says
From ACM Careers

AI Means Everyone Can Now Be A Programmer, Nvidia Chief Says

Artificial intelligence means everyone can now be a computer programmer as all they need to do is speak to the computer, Nvidia CEO Jensen Huang said on Monday...

AI Will Create More Developers, Not Less
From ACM Careers

AI Will Create More Developers, Not Less

A simple test can settle the raging debate about whether code generation AI products will create or destroy more jobs for developers.

UFO Hunters Built an Open-Source AI System To Scan The Skies
From ACM Careers

UFO Hunters Built an Open-Source AI System To Scan The Skies

A team of developers running the Sky360 open source citizen science project aims to blanket the earth with affordable monitoring stations to watch the skies for...

DEFCON to Set Thousands of Hackers Loose on LLMs
From ACM Careers

DEFCON to Set Thousands of Hackers Loose on LLMs

This year's DEFCON AI Village will include an event where hackers will be tasked with finding bugs and biases in large language models (LLMs) built by OpenAI, Google...

Computer Science Leads The List Of Most Lucrative College Majors
From ACM Careers

Computer Science Leads The List Of Most Lucrative College Majors

An analysis of how much college graduates earn shows that computer science tops the list of the most lucrative undergraduate degrees, according to data from the...

Looming Fortran Talent Scarcity Poses Risks
From ACM Careers

Looming Fortran Talent Scarcity Poses Risks

A report from Los Alamos National Laboratories sounds alarms over the declining number of Fortran programmers, the shrinking number of efforts to teach Fortran,...

Comparing Five AI Coding Models
From ACM Careers

Comparing Five AI Coding Models

Here is a comparison of four of the most advanced AI bots that can write code: GPT-4, Bing, Claude+, and Bard. Although not technically similar, GitHub Co-Pilot...

Software Engineers Are Panicking About Being Replaced by AI
From ACM Careers

Software Engineers Are Panicking About Being Replaced by AI

Tech workers are beginning to panic about the possibility that AI is coming for their jobs.

The End of Coding As We Know It
From ACM Careers

The End of Coding As We Know It

Many coders are facing a growing anxiety over the sudden advent of generative AI. "I never thought I would be replaced in my job, ever, until ChatGPT," one coder...

Advice for Developers: Give a Lot of Notice When You Quit
From ACM Careers

Advice for Developers: Give a Lot of Notice When You Quit

If you're a competent software engineer in good standing at your company, giving more than two weeks' notice when quitting is usually a win for everyone.

The Most In-Demand Tech Roles in 2023
From ACM TechNews

The Most In-Demand Tech Roles in 2023

The technology jobs expected to be in the highest demand in the U.S. this year are identified in the State of the Tech Workforce report by CompTIA.

Developer Creates 'Regenerative' AI Program That Debugs Python Code
From ACM Careers

Developer Creates 'Regenerative' AI Program That Debugs Python Code

A developer used GPT-4 to create a program called Wolverine that debugs and reruns Python programs until they're fixed.

The Women Who Left Their Jobs to Code
From ACM TechNews

The Women Who Left Their Jobs to Code

Some U.K. women are defying the trend of lower female representation in science, technology, engineering, and mathematics (STEM) compared to men by becoming programmers...

Some Meta Salaries Approach $1M for Metaverse Projects
From ACM Careers

Some Meta Salaries Approach $1M for Metaverse Projects

Meta is paying exorbitant salary packages approaching $1 million to programmers capable of building virtual reality-powered games, apps, and technology, according...

What It Feels Like To Work In AI Right Now
From ACM Careers

What It Feels Like To Work In AI Right Now

People working in AI these days have been sparked by the ChatGPT moment, which has caused career changes, projects to be abandoned, and tons of people trying to...

Study Uncovers Social Costs of AI-Assisted Conversations
From ACM Careers

Study Uncovers Social Costs of AI-Assisted Conversations

People have more efficient conversations, use more positive language, and perceive each other more positively when using artificial intelligence-enabled algorithmic...

Is A Computer Science Degree Worth It Amidst Tech Layoffs?
From ACM Careers

Is A Computer Science Degree Worth It Amidst Tech Layoffs?

Is it worth pursuing a computer science degree as tech companies continue to announce job cuts?
Sign In for Full Access
» Forgot Password? » Create an ACM Web Account